This property will give you the option of receiving rent for 6 months then live in, or as an investment opportunity to continue leasing the property out. Tenant in place until 13th April 2022. This rendered brick home with white Colorbond roof is nestled in the sought after area of Erskine. Master bedroom is situated at the front of the house, it has a walk-in robe and well portioned ensuite. There are 3 bedrooms at the rear of the house, each have built-in robes, serviced by a generous sized bathroom and separate toilet. The kitchen features a stone bench top and is an open plan design with the dining/living area. The lounge area flows through patio doors to access the outdoor entertaining area. A well designed laundry has built in cupboards and a separate linen closet off the hallway. The high ceilings throughout the house (including the bedrooms) creating light and spaciousness (slimline venetians allow light to flow through). With easy-care reticulated and landscaped gardens featuring mainly flowering succulent plants. There is a gas point, if required in the lounge area. Painted throughout in neutral colours to suit all tastes and furnishings. Ample power points inside and outside for all of today's technology. Sectional door to a spacious enclosed garage with extra height, controlled by remote control. Roller door allows entry from double garage to rear garden. Store the trailer or boat on rear paving or create a side gate to allow access for the larger outdoor toys. Natures Walk through the mini-forest at the top of street enables a walk/run/cycle via pathways towards Peel estuary. The local coffee shop and small shopping centre are just a 2 minute walk, as is the Halls Head College High School.
